Schwabe Compression Mold Trim Press

Trim Press is used for compression molding, and cutting applications of many materials such as: automotive trim, automotive interiors, carpet, plastic, packaging, glass fiber, and many more.

Schwabe Straight Ram design allows for full tonnage over the entire stroke of the platen and is simple structure with only three moving parts namely: platen, lock-up pins, and hydraulic cylinder rods.

  • Trim Press tonnages available:  30, 59, 75, 85, 150, 230, 300, 500.  Other tonnage available upon request.
  • Schwabe Hydraulic Compression Mold Trim Press cylinders are removable from the open structure of the top piece not hidden in a table bed structure.
  • Rod seals can be changed without removing the cylinders in most designs.
  • The four guide columns press structure allows the user to die cut against a soft pad along with moderate off-center loading without the need for positive stops.
  • 34” is Standard bed working height, which is lower than pull down or base linkage presses of equal tonnage since the beds’ only function is to provide a flat stiff structure.
  • Controls are operated through Allen Bradley Panel View which can be mounted electric box, pedestal, or strong arm mounted.
  • Schwabe molding trim press application heavy duty powered sliding tables with locating stops are available for those applications requiring the lower half of die to travel out to the operator.  Can incorporate Heated Platens as well easily.
  • Besides  the Heavy duty sliding other feed systems that may be used are,  Clamp Feed, Roll Feed, Chase Feed, and  Belt Feeds
